CalDav error 500 tomcat

Discuss Scalix Management Services ( formerly Scalix Admin Console )

Moderator: ScalixSupport

arsenet
Posts: 142
Joined: Fri Jan 11, 2008 1:31 pm
Location: Madrid - Spain
Contact:

CalDav error 500 tomcat

Postby arsenet » Thu Oct 16, 2008 8:43 am

hi,
we upgrade from 11.3 to 11.42, and caldav, mobile... don't work.
if i go to http://correoweb.arsenet.com/api/userinfo, after login, show an xml info, but if i go to /m, sho the login screen; if i put wrong user or password, say me error username, but if i put them ok, show error: "An error occurred: Unknown error (A00000) "
if i go to caldav, i get the error:
Estado HTTP 500 -

--------------------------------------------------------------------------------

type Informe de Excepción

mensaje

descripción El servidor encontró un error interno () que hizo que no pudiera rellenar este requerimiento.

excepción

org.springframework.web.util.NestedServletException: Request processing failed; nested exception is org.hibernate.exception.GenericJDBCException: Cannot open connection
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:472)
com.scalix.api.PlatformDispatcherServlet.service(PlatformDispatcherServlet.java:74)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
org.springframework.web.filter.AbstractRequestLoggingFilter.doFilterInternal(AbstractRequestLoggingFilter.java:133)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)


causa raíz

org.hibernate.exception.GenericJDBCException: Cannot open connection
org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:103)
org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:91)
org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:29)
org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:426)
org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:144)
org.hibernate.jdbc.BorrowedConnectionProxy.invoke(BorrowedConnectionProxy.java:50)
$Proxy0.createStatement(Unknown Source)
com.scalix.api.mailbox.ImapDataCache.getSession(ImapDataCache.java:146)
com.scalix.api.mailbox.ImapDataCache.checkForTables(ImapDataCache.java:843)
com.scalix.api.mailbox.ImapDataCache.init(ImapDataCache.java:101)
com.scalix.api.mailbox.CacheService.init(CacheService.java:44)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getServiceByName(Context.java:197)
com.scalix.api.mailbox.Mailbox.init(Mailbox.java:133)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getServiceByName(Context.java:197)
com.scalix.api.service.Context.getMailboxService(Context.java:176)
com.scalix.api.dav.store.MailboxStore.init(MailboxStore.java:976)
com.scalix.api.dav.DavService.init(DavService.java:126)
com.scalix.api.dav.DavService.init(DavService.java:107)
com.scalix.api.dav.DavController.processRequest(DavController.java:74)
com.scalix.api.dav.DavController.handleRequest(DavController.java:123)
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:839)
org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:774)
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:460)
com.scalix.api.PlatformDispatcherServlet.service(PlatformDispatcherServlet.java:74)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
org.springframework.web.filter.AbstractRequestLoggingFilter.doFilterInternal(AbstractRequestLoggingFilter.java:133)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)


causa raíz

java.sql.SQLException: Connections could not be acquired from the underlying database!
com.mchange.v2.sql.SqlUtils.toSQLException(SqlUtils.java:106)
com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:529)
com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ource.getConnection(AbstractPoolBackedDataSource.java:128)
org.hibernate.connection.C3P0ConnectionProvider.getConnection(C3P0ConnectionProvider.java:56)
org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:423)
org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:144)
org.hibernate.jdbc.BorrowedConnectionProxy.invoke(BorrowedConnectionProxy.java:50)
$Proxy0.createStatement(Unknown Source)
com.scalix.api.mailbox.ImapDataCache.getSession(ImapDataCache.java:146)
com.scalix.api.mailbox.ImapDataCache.checkForTables(ImapDataCache.java:843)
com.scalix.api.mailbox.ImapDataCache.init(ImapDataCache.java:101)
com.scalix.api.mailbox.CacheService.init(CacheService.java:44)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getServiceByName(Context.java:197)
com.scalix.api.mailbox.Mailbox.init(Mailbox.java:133)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getServiceByName(Context.java:197)
com.scalix.api.service.Context.getMailboxService(Context.java:176)
com.scalix.api.dav.store.MailboxStore.init(MailboxStore.java:976)
com.scalix.api.dav.DavService.init(DavService.java:126)
com.scalix.api.dav.DavService.init(DavService.java:107)
com.scalix.api.dav.DavController.processRequest(DavController.java:74)
com.scalix.api.dav.DavController.handleRequest(DavController.java:123)
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:839)
org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:774)
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:460)
com.scalix.api.PlatformDispatcherServlet.service(PlatformDispatcherServlet.java:74)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
org.springframework.web.filter.AbstractRequestLoggingFilter.doFilterInternal(AbstractRequestLoggingFilter.java:133)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)


causa raíz

com.mchange.v2.resourcepool.CannotAcquireResourceException: A ResourcePool could not acquire a resource from its primary factory or source.
com.mchange.v2.resourcepool.BasicResourcePool.awaitAvailable(BasicResourcePool.java:1319)
com.mchange.v2.resourcepool.BasicResourcePool.prelimCheckoutResource(BasicResourcePool.java:557)
com.mchange.v2.resourcepool.BasicResourcePool.checkoutResource(BasicResourcePool.java:477)
com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ool.checkoutPooledConnection(C3P0PooledConnectionPool.java:525)
com.mchange.v2.c3p0.impl.AbstractPoolBackedDataSource.getConnection(AbstractPoolBackedDataSource.java:128)
org.hibernate.connection.C3P0ConnectionProvider.getConnection(C3P0ConnectionProvider.java:56)
org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:423)
org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:144)
org.hibernate.jdbc.BorrowedConnectionProxy.invoke(BorrowedConnectionProxy.java:50)
$Proxy0.createStatement(Unknown Source)
com.scalix.api.mailbox.ImapDataCache.getSession(ImapDataCache.java:146)
com.scalix.api.mailbox.ImapDataCache.checkForTables(ImapDataCache.java:843)
com.scalix.api.mailbox.ImapDataCache.init(ImapDataCache.java:101)
com.scalix.api.mailbox.CacheService.init(CacheService.java:44)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getServiceByName(Context.java:197)
com.scalix.api.mailbox.Mailbox.init(Mailbox.java:133)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getServiceByName(Context.java:197)
com.scalix.api.service.Context.getMailboxService(Context.java:176)
com.scalix.api.dav.store.MailboxStore.init(MailboxStore.java:976)
com.scalix.api.dav.DavService.init(DavService.java:126)
com.scalix.api.dav.DavService.init(DavService.java:107)
com.scalix.api.dav.DavController.processRequest(DavController.java:74)
com.scalix.api.dav.DavController.handleRequest(DavController.java:123)
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:839)
org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:774)
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:460)
com.scalix.api.PlatformDispatcherServlet.service(PlatformDispatcherServlet.java:74)
javax.servlet.http.HttpServlet.service(HttpServlet.java:803)
org.springframework.web.filter.AbstractRequestLoggingFilter.doFilterInternal(AbstractRequestLoggingFilter.java:133)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)


nota La traza completa de la causa de este error se encuentra en los archivos de diario de Apache Tomcat/5.5.25.


--------------------------------------------------------------------------------

Apache Tomcat/5.5.25
Red Hat Enterprise 5.0
Scalix Hosted Edition 11.46
David de Pedro, Thecnical
ArSeNet Servicios en Internet, S.L.
sat@arsenet.com

arsenet
Posts: 142
Joined: Fri Jan 11, 2008 1:31 pm
Location: Madrid - Spain
Contact:

Postby arsenet » Fri Oct 24, 2008 7:48 am

i reconfigure scalix db, but nothing.
can be problem with the pass of scalix storage???
how can i see that pass??

thanks
Red Hat Enterprise 5.0
Scalix Hosted Edition 11.46
David de Pedro, Thecnical
ArSeNet Servicios en Internet, S.L.
sat@arsenet.com

leonramos

Re: CalDav error 500 tomcat

Postby leonramos » Thu Sep 24, 2009 3:11 pm

I am experiencing the same issue and mine is a fresh install

+ CentOS release 5.3 (Final)
+ scalix-11.4.5-GA-community-rhel5-intel.bin

Everything seems to work fine, but the caldav. When I try the next link I have same errors.

+ http://<servername>/api/dav/Calendars/Users/<user@domain>

I already tried changing the server name, as suggested in other threads. but no luck.

/etc/hosts seems to be ok, and /etc/sysconfig/networks too. I am using a fqdn.

ANY IDEAS WILL BE GREATLY APPRECIATED!!!

HTTP Status 500 -

type Exception report

message

description The server encountered an internal error () that prevented it from fulfilling this request.

exception

org.springframework.web.util.NestedServletException: Request processing failed; nested exception is org.hibernate.exception.GenericJDBCException: Cannot open connection
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:472)
com.scalix.api.PlatformDispatcherServlet.service(PlatformDispatcherServlet.java:76)
jav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
org.springframework.web.filter.AbstractRequestLoggingFilter.doFilterInternal(AbstractRequestLoggingFilter.java:133)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)

root cause

org.hibernate.exception.GenericJDBCException: Cannot open connection
org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:103)
org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:91)
org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)
org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:29)
org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:426)
org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:144)
org.hibernate.jdbc.BorrowedConnectionProxy.invoke(BorrowedConnectionProxy.java:50)
$Proxy0.createStatement(Unknown Source)
com.scalix.api.mailbox.ImapDataCache.getSession(ImapDataCache.java:144)
com.scalix.api.mailbox.ImapDataCache.checkForTables(ImapDataCache.java:1013)
com.scalix.api.mailbox.ImapDataCache.init(ImapDataCache.java:96)
com.scalix.api.mailbox.CacheService.init(CacheService.java:42)
com.scalix.api.service.Context.getServiceByName(Context.java:229)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.mailbox.Mailbox.init(Mailbox.java:155)
com.scalix.api.service.Context.getServiceByName(Context.java:229)
com.scalix.api.service.Context.getServiceByName(Context.java:213)
com.scalix.api.service.Context.getMailboxService(Context.java:192)
com.scalix.api.dav.store.MailboxStore.init(MailboxStore.java:996)
com.scalix.api.dav.DavService.init(DavService.java:126)
com.scalix.api.dav.DavService.init(DavService.java:107)
com.scalix.api.dav.DavController.processRequest(DavController.java:77)
com.scalix.api.dav.DavController.handleRequest(DavController.java:128)
org.springframework.web.servlet.mvc.SimpleControllerHandlerAdapter.handle(SimpleControllerHandlerAdapter.java:48)
org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:839)
org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:774)
org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:460)
com.scalix.api.PlatformDispatcherServlet.service(PlatformDispatcherServlet.java:76)
javax.servlet.http.HttpServlet.service(HttpServlet.java:729)
org.springframework.web.filter.AbstractRequestLoggingFilter.doFilterInternal(AbstractRequestLoggingFilter.java:133)
org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:75)


Return to “Scalix Management Services”



Who is online

Users browsing this forum: No registered users and 3 guests

cron